> *) Namespaces are hierarchical

What do we do against collisions? During Pie-thon hacking I came along
this problem:

 class C():
     pass

 c = C()

"C" ought to be now a "global" classname (that's what the bytecode
indicates) and it should be its own namespace for holding class methods.

But the hash slot at "C" can only be used once.

Or similiar:

  .namespace ["foo" ; "bar" ]

prohibits any "foo" global in the top-level namespace.
